@@theone2be33 I've owned a 2019 900 classic from new and I love it but it sure doesn't stop on a dime. I'm trading it for a Voyager 1700 this spring and mostly because it's front brakes are not strong enough in an emergency stop. The rear is more than powerful enough but a bike of this weight needs dual disks. Oh also it could really use an 6th overdrive gear. It will sit at 80 happily but it buzzes over 75 as it's just maxed its top gear. It is the most comfortable bike I've ever ridden though
